Ripple CEO Shares Insights Amid Regulatory Uncertainties
In his speech at Paris Blockchain Week, Brad Garlinghouse highlighted the importance of regulatory clarity for cryptocurrencies, particularly in the context of the ongoing XRP lawsuit. He stressed the significance of clear guidelines to provide investors with confidence and foster industry growth.
Notably, the Ripple CEO emphasized the regulatory clarity surrounding XRP and Bitcoin, asserting that it is not classified as a security, which sets it apart from many other cryptocurrencies.
Meanwhile, the Ripple CEO also touched upon the challenges facing the establishment of crypto ETFs in the United States, citing regulatory hurdles posed by the U.S.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). Despite the obstacles, he expressed optimism about the eventual introduction of ETFs, emphasizing the need for patience and perseverance in navigating regulatory landscapes.
Notably, Garlinghouse discussed Ripple’s plans to launch a USD stablecoin later in the year, signaling the company’s commitment to expanding its offerings and addressing regulatory concerns. This strategic move aligns with Ripple’s efforts to enhance its presence in the digital payments ecosystem while complying with regulatory requirements.
